The conclusion of this so far has been that there's some bug in our
6.8.1 such that i810s are crashing at 16 and 24 depth. So, an ugly
workaround is to run at 8bpp for now. I posted a patch at
http://people.freebsd.org/~anholt/X/patch-i810-6_8 to update the i810
bits to the latest CVS, and it has helped 0/1 people so far. At this
point, the best bet for debugging this is probably to do a dlloader
build so that gdb can be used. One bit of info about the dlloader is
at:
http://lists.freedesktop.org/pipermail/xorg/2004-November/004566.html.
If people seeing this problem could post to this gnats entry with what
iXXX integrated graphics they happen to have, that could be useful.
